THE CHALLENGE WITH MOST MONDAYS...
The challenge with most Mondays – and other days for that matter - is they are usually quite far from ideal. A regular business day is filled with dilemmas and interruptions, and time is always a critical factor.
The purpose of “What a Day” is to make leaders better at balancing priorities in an intense everyday work life and become more aware of their personal patterns when they lead people and make choices.
The central part of “What a Day” is an online simulation where the participants spend 25 minutes managing highly realistic situations where they interact intensely (via video-calls) with fictitious colleagues and customers.
"What a Day" is a very flexible simulation that can be used in many different deployment scenarios. People can play it individually or in groups and the debriefing could be done either virtually or physically.
